ETRACS Crude Oil Shares Covered Call ETN's stock was trading at $65.48 at the beginning of 2025. Since then, USOI stock has decreased by 15.9% and is now trading at $55.07.

ETRACS Crude Oil Shares Covered Call ETN shares reverse split before market open on Tuesday, September 27th 2022.The 1-20 reverse split was announced on Tuesday, September 27th 2022. The number of shares owned by shareholders was adjusted after the market closes on Tuesday, September 27th 2022. An investor that had 100 shares of stock prior to the reverse split would have 5 shares after the split.
